    Thursday Midday Forecast: Few more storms today, drying out Friday

    By Andrew Samet,

    3 days ago

    https://img.particlenews.com/image.php?url=1xOU9C_0u5xYDyf00

    THIS AFTERNOON: Partly cloudy with a 20% chance of rain and storms. Highs in the low-to-mid-90s with a max heat index around 105. Wind: E 5 mph.

    TONIGHT: Mostly clear with lows in the mid-70s. Wind: SE 5 mph.

    TOMORROW: Mostly sunny with highs in the mid-to-upper-90s. Max heat index around 107. Wind: S 10 mph.

    SATURDAY: Mostly sunny skies. Low: 78. High: 98. Heat index 103-108. Wind: S 10 mph.

    SUNDAY: Partly cloudy with a 20% chance of rain and storms. Low: 77. High: 98. Heat index 103-108. Wind: S 5 mph.

    MONDAY: Partly cloudy with a 20% chance of rain and storms in Deep East Texas. Low: 77. High: 99. Heat index 103-108. Wind: S 5-10 mph.

    TUESDAY: Mostly sunny skies. Low: 78. High: 99. Heat index 103-108. Wind: S 10 mph.

    WEDNESDAY: Sunshine, along with some passing clouds. Low: 79. High: 99. Heat index 103-108. Wind: S 10 mph.
